Skull and Bones: Bombardier Padewakang Ship Blueprint Location

The first medium-sized ship you can build inSkull and Bonesis the Bombardier, a Padewakang-class ship. It’s a powerful DPS-specialized ship that deals bonus damage to structures and increases damage further via its Detonate perk. It’s the first ship you can acquire with a Stern and Auxiliary gun slot, as well. In order to build the ship, you will need to know the Bombardier Padewakang Blueprint location inSkull and Bones.
